#

Mobile Application Development

Modern mobile app development leverages powerful frameworks and tools. For native development, Swift and Kotlin have become the go-to languages for iOS and Android, respectively, offering performance and integration advantages. Cross-platform frameworks like Flutter and React Native allow developers to write a single codebase that runs on both iOS and Android, significantly reducing development time and cost.

User experience (UX) is paramount in mobile app development. Intuitive design, fast loading times, and offline functionality are essential components that keep users engaged. Furthermore, integrating features such as push notifications, in-app messaging, and social media connectivity enhances user engagement and retention.

Security is also a critical aspect. Protecting user data through robust encryption, secure authentication methods, and regular updates to address vulnerabilities is essential to maintaining user trust.